The Carlisle Farm Specialist F-2 7.50-16 is a radial agricultural tire designed for farm tractors, featuring a 3-rib tread for superior steering and self-cleaning capabilities. With a 16-inch rim diameter, 20/32 tread depth, and a load capacity of 1050 lbs, it offers durable performance for both farming and construction applications.

Not suitable for use with front end loader
These are real nice tires and they work well enough for most normal use. They were easy to mount also. I really love that they are made in USA. They only thing I have against them is that they don't have a high enough load rating for use with the front end loader on my 43 hp tractor. This was my fault for not doing my due diligence in researching what to buy. These are only 6 ply rated which is equivalent to load range C. With the tires inflated to their maximum pressure of 52 psi they still get very squishy and squirrely when I fill the loader bucket with something heavy like sand or rock. They are just not up to the task and do not inspire confidence. I wish I had found some 8 ply or preferably 10 ply rated tires. If I didn't use the loader on my tractor as much and as hard as I do, I'd have given these 5 stars.
